Urgent Key Decision - Pavement Licence Policy and Procedure

Decision status: Recommendations Approved

Is Key decision?: Yes

Is subject to call in?: Yes

Decision:

a) That the approach to determining applications for

pavement licences, laid out in section 3 of the report, be

approved;

(b) That the duration for a pavement licence shall be seven

months;

(c) That authority to establish a schedule of standard

conditions to attach to licences be delegated to the

Head of Housing and Health;

(d) That responsibility for determining and, if required,

revoking, pavement licences be delegated to the Head of

Housing and Health;

(e) That fees be set at the maximum permitted level of £100

in order to, at least in part, recover the cost of issuing

licences; and

(f) That the making of any minor amendments to the policy

and procedure be delegated to the Head of Housing and

Health acting in consultation with the Executive

Member for Neighbourhoods.
